High Protein Low Fat Recipes - Tuna Omelette

High Protein Low Fat Bodybuilding Recipes - Tuna Omlette

  • 6 Egg Whites
  • 1 Yolk
  • Dash Milk (or water)
  • ¼ Finely Chopped Onion
  • Boiled Potato, sliced thinly
  • 185g Tin of Tuna in Brine
  • Tomato Sauce
  • Ultra Low Fat Cheese cut into small chunks or Low Fat Cottage Cheese

Directions

  1. In a Non-Stick fry pan cook the onion until it is brown. Tip it out and put to one side for the moment.
  2. Put the Egg Whites, Yolk and dash of Milk in a bowl and mix until the yellow color is the same right through.
  3. On low heat pour the Egg mixture into the pan and leave it to cook through. If the heat is too high then you will burn the eggs, do not stir, just let it simmer.
  4. Once the Eggs are cooked almost all the way through and a thin runny layer is left on top, then sprinkle the tuna, onion, potato and ultra low fat cheese (or cottage cheese) evenly over the Omelette.
  5. Put Tomato Sauce over it and then fold the omelette in half on itself.

High Protein Low Fat Recipes - ‘Creamy’ Scrambled Egg Whites

High Protein Low Fat Recipes - ‘Creamy’ Scrambled Egg Whites

Ingredients

  • 6 Egg Whites
  • 1 Yolk
  • Heaped Tablespoon of Low Fat Plain Cottage Cheese
  • Parsley, chopped (optional)

Directions

Scramble the eggs then mix in the Low Fat Cottage Cheese (and parsley). The Cottage Cheese melts in the pan and lifts the eggs, making them light and fluffy and with a taste similar to if you had fried the whole thing in butter – delicious - and low fat. Try it. Salt and Pepper to taste

Healthy Bodybuilding Recipes - Sun Dried Tomato and Garlic Chicken

Healthy Bodybuilding Recipes - Sun-Dried Tomato and Garlic Chicken
Makes:
4 servings

Ingredients:

4 boneless, skinless chicken breasts
15-18 garlic cloves
1 onion, sliced
1 green pepper, sliced
1/2 cup sun-dried tomatoes (not packed in oil), chopped
1/4 cup white wine
1/2 cup chicken broth
1 teaspoon dried oregano
1/4 teaspoon ground black pepper

Directions:

  1. Rinse and cut all visible fat off of chicken breasts.
  2. Coat a skillet with nonstick cooking spray (nonfat), and preheat over medium heat.
  3. Mince 2 of the garlic cloves, and place them in the skillet with the chicken breast in the skillet. Surround the chicken with the remaining garlic cloves.
  4. Cook the chicken for 2-4 minutes on each side, or until the chicken and garlic cloves are browned.
  5. Remove the chicken from the skillet.
  6. Lay the onions, green peppers, and tomatoes over garlic cloves in baking pan (9-13-inch).
  7. Arrange the chicken over the tomatoes, onions, green peppers, and garlic.
  8. Pour wine and broth over chicken, and sprinkle with oregano and pepper.
  9. Cover and bake at 350 degrees F for 25-30 minutes.
  10. Serve chicken breasts with the vegetables and pan juices.

Nutritional Information:

Serving size: 1 chicken breast with vegetables
Calories: 210
Fat: 3 g
Cholesterol: 72 mg
Protein: 30 g
Fiber: 3.5 g

The Natural Physique Association (NPA) is an independent organization which promotes sanctioned drug-free amateur bodybuilding, fitness/figure and professional bodybuilding events within the Continental United States of America, to include Alaska and Hawaii. The NPA was founded and organized in the year 2000, making it a true new millennium organization.  It is owned by the Si-Flex Physique Club Inc. and managed by its reigning President/CEO, Harry E. Silas.  The NPA annually recruits officials, administrators and athletes to its ranks.

Executive Productions is a natural bodybuilding and figure organization that offers a division for first time competitors at all of its shows.

If you are looking for a show to compete in and you are afraid of competing with experienced competitors this is an organization you surely want to try. they offer two levels of novice divisions. Novice 1 and Novice 2 in addition they also offer open competition.

Novice 1 : A division for first time competitors who have never competed before. To compete in this division you must be going on stage for your first time.

Novice 2 : A division for competitors who have competed before but have never taken first place in a show where there were three people or less competing in their division.

Open Division : Is open to anyone regardless of what levels of competitions they have won in the past.

It is mandatory that all shows sanctioned by Executive Productions offer a novice 1 division for first time competitors. It is also mandatory that all show be drug tested by urinalysis or polygraph.

Membership fee to join Executive Productions is $40.00

Although Executive Productions puts a strong emphasis on first time competitors, all shows do have open divisions as well.

Healthy Bodybuilding Recipes - Turkey Meatloaf

Turkey Meatloaf

Ingredients

  • 4 large egg whites
  • 1/2 tsp garlic powder
  • 1/2 cup ketchup, unsweetened
  • 4 oz raw oats
  • 1 cup boiled, unsalted onion
  • 2 dashes of black pepper
  • 8 oz. medium salsa
  • 1 lb raw, extra lean ground turkey
  • 1 “Cup A Soup” vegetable soup spring mix

Directions

Mix all ingredients, (except ketchup), until well blended.  Place in a meatloaf pan and cover the top of the meatloaf with ketchup.  Bake in a preheated oven at 350 degrees for 1 1/2 hours

Healthy Bodybuilding Recipes - Garlic Mashed Potatoes

Garlic Mashed Potatoes

Ingredients

  • 4 red potatoes
  • 3/4 cup skim milk
  • 2 cloves of minced garlic
  • 1/4 tsp garlic powder
  • 1/4 tsp pepper
  • 1/2 tsp butter flavored spray

Instructions

Cook potatoes by boiling or microwaving on high until done.  Next, place all ingredients in a food processor and blend until smooth.  Serves 4.

Healthy Bodybuilding Recipes - Workout Energy Salad

Workout Energy Salad

1 cup lettuce, torn into bite-sized pieces
1/3 cup spinach, torn into bite-sized pieces
1/3 cucumber, peeled and sliced
1/3 tomato, sliced
¾  cup sprouts
1/3 cup shredded carrots
1/3 cup sliced mushrooms
1/3 avocado, cubed
1 tbsp raw sunflower seeds
1 tbsp olive oil
2 tsp lemon juice
Dash each of thyme, parsley, basil

In a medium-sized salad bowl, combine lettuce, spinach, cucumber, tomato, sprouts, carrots, mushrooms, avocado, and sunflower seeds.

In a screw-top jar, mix olive oil with lemon juice and herbs. Shake vigorously, and pour over salad.

Fitness & Physique Magazine Production Schedule Change

Fitness & Physique Magazine Production Schedule Change

This Winter 2008/2009 issue of Fitness & Physique Magazine (F&P) is the 14th edition to roll off the presses since its inception in July 2003. It is an abbreviated, special edition made available only to subscribers and OCB and IFPA members during a distribution transition. F&P will be starting a new production schedule. The issue to follow Winter 2008/2009 will be a Summer 2009 edition, available on newsstands beginning June 2nd, and from that point forward the publication will be released on newsstands three times a year… in June, October and February. The Winter 2008/2009 issue will reach OCB/IFPA members and subscribers at the end of December and beginning of January.

Vegan Bodybuilding Recipes - Tempting Tempeh Burgers

Tempting Tempeh Burgers

Makes 4 burgers

This recipe was created using White Wave’s Original 8 ounce blocks. You may also find frozen tempeh burgers already formed into patties. I recommend storing tempeh in the freezer until the day you need it. Let it thaw for a few hours in the refrigerator. Black spots on the surface do not indicate spoilage and can be cut off. Tempeh is made from cultured soy beans and develops its unique flavor from a fermentation process. If you are looking for a tasty protein alternative that has some chew to it, give tempeh a try. In addition to 24 grams of protein, tempeh provides 9 whopping grams of fiber.

2 (8 ounce) packages of tempeh
(or a 1 pound block or 4 tempeh burgers)

In a shallow baking dish, combine the following for marinade:
¼ cup reduced-sodium soy sauce or tamari
2 tablespoons sake or white wine
¼ cup pineapple juice*
1 tablespoon fresh ginger, grated
2 garlic cloves, minced
1 pinch red pepper flakes
½ teaspoon white pepper

Cut each 8 ounce block of tempeh horizontally into 2 even square slices to get 4 burgers. Place in marinade and set aside for 15 to 20 minutes, turning occasionally. Heat grill to medium-high to high temperature. Oil grill rack with vegetable oil. Remove tempeh from marinade and grill for 4 to 5 minutes. Flip with a spatula and continue to grill second side for 4 to 5 minutes. Serve immediately.

* If using canned pineapple slices to make the Grilled Pineapple-Jalapeno Relish, use the remaining juice for the tempeh marinade.

Nutritional Analysis (per burger): Calories 225 (36% from fat); Protein 24 grams; Carbohydrates 15 grams; Fiber 9 grams; Total Fat 9 grams (Saturated Fat 1.5 grams; Monounsaturated Fat 3.5 grams; Polyunsaturated Fat 4.5 grams); Cholesterol 0 milligrams; Sodium 53 milligrams.

Vegan Bodybuilding Recipes - Grilled Pineapple Jalapeno Relish

Grilled Pineapple Jalapeno Relish

Makes 1 cup

1 (8 ounce) can of unsweetened pineapple slices (or fresh)
1 large jalapeno, seeded and minced*
Juice of a lime
Pinch of cayenne
Pinch of salt

Grill pineapple until nicely browned, about 3 to 4 minutes each side. Cut into small chunks and place in a small mixing bowl. Add jalapeno, cayenne and salt. Mix well and refrigerate covered for at least 30 minutes for flavors to meld.

*Removing the seeds and white membranes of the jalapeno cuts down the heat. Include them in the mix to make this a hot and spicy relish. The hot oils in jalapenos can cause burning and irritation to the skin and eyes. Be sure to thoroughly wash your hands and the cutting board after mincing chiles. To be extra careful, wear gloves when handling them.

Nutritional Analysis (per ¼ cup): Calories 36 (less than 1% from fat); Protein less than 1 gram; Carbohydrates 9.5 grams; Fiber less than 1 gram; Total Fat less than 1 gram (Saturated Fat less than 1 gram; Monounsaturated Fat less than 1 gram; Polyunsaturated Fat less than 1 gram); Cholesterol 0 milligrams; Sodium 129 milligrams.

Healthy Bodybuilding Recipes - Baked Teriyaki Chicken

Baked Teriyaki Chicken

Ingredients

1 tablespoon cornstarch
1 tablespoon water
1/2 cup white sugar
1/2 cup soy sauce
1/4 cup cider vinegar
1 clove garlic, minced
1/2 teaspoon ground ginger
1/4 teaspoon ground black pepper
12 skinless chicken thighs

Directions

1 In a small saucepan, combine the cornstarch, cold water, sugar, soy sauce, vinegar, garlic, ginger and ground black pepper. Stir all together and heat to simmer; let simmer until sauce thickens and bubbles.
2 Preheat oven to 425 degrees F (220 degrees C).
3 Place chicken pieces in a lightly greased 9×13 inch baking dish. Brush chicken with the sauce/glaze. Turn pieces over, and brush again.
4 Bake in the preheated oven for 30 minutes, brushing every 10 minutes with glaze. Turn pieces over, and bake for another 30 minutes, brushing with glaze occasionally.

Calories 249
Total Fat 5g
Sodium 1276mg
Cholesterol 115mg
Carbohydrates 20g

Healthy Bodybuilding Recipes - Waikiki Universal Chicken

 Waikiki Universal Chicken

4 8-ounce chicken breasts, skinned
1/2 cup unbleached flour
1 tblsp olive oil
1/4 tsp pepper
1 4-ounce can sliced pineapple (in its own juices)
1/2 cup water
3/4 cup cider vinegar
1/4 tsp ground ginger
1 green pepper, cut into 1/4 inch rings

1. Wash and dry chicken and coat with flour
2. In a nonstick skillet, heat oil and brown chicken
3. Place chicken in shallow roasting pan
4. Sprinkle with pepper
5. Make sauce of pineapple juice, water, vinegar, and ginger
6. Pour over chicken and bake, uncovered, in a 350 degree oven for 30 minutes
7. Add pineapple slices and green pepper rings.
8. Cook for 15 minutes and serve.

Serves 4

Per serving:

291 calories
39 grams protein
14 grams carbohydrate
13 grams fat

Healthy Bodybuilding Recipes - Muscle Density Broccoli Salad

 Muscle Density Broccoli Salad1/2 pound cooked steak, cut in strips
1 cup broccoli, cooked and chopped
1 cup green beans, cooked and cut
1 stalk celery, sliced
1/2 cup mushrooms, sliced
1 green onion, sliced
1/2 tblsp red wine vinegar
1/2 tblsp lemon juice
1/4 cup nonfat yogurt
1/2 tsp mustard
1/4 tsp ground pepper
1/2 head of lettuce
1/2 tomato, sliced
Fresh parsley

1. In large salad bowl, combine steak, broccoli, green beans, celery, mushrooms, and onion.
2. In a screw-top jar, combine the vinegar, lemon juice, yogurt, mustard, and pepper, and shake until thoroughly mixed for the salad dressing.
3. Arrange salad on a bed of lettuce leaves. Garnish with tomato slices and parsley

Serves 2

Per serving:

240 calories
30 grams protein
20 grams carbohydrate
7 grams fat
188 milligrams sodium
